What is Emergency Board Up Service?
An emergency board-up service refers to the immediate action of protecting a property by boarding up windows, doors, or other openings to prevent further damage from external aspects or unauthorized entry. This service is often needed after occasions such as:
- Natural catastrophes (typhoons, floods, or tornadoes)
- Fire damage
- Vandalism or break-ins
- Unexpected damage (lorry crash, shattered glass, etc)
Importance of Emergency Board Up Service
- Safety: A board-up service assists safeguard residents and bystanders from risks presented by unstable structures, broken glass, and other debris.
- Prevention of Further Damage: Securing the premises avoids water, wind, or particles from entering, which can worsen existing damage.
- Insurance Reasons: Many insurance provider need instant board-up services to claim damages sustained due to catastrophes or vandalism.
- Comfort: Knowing that a property is protected can supply owners and residents peace of mind throughout upsetting scenarios.
The Board-Up Process
Emergency board-up services usually involve an organized process to make sure effective implementation. The following actions detail the common procedure:
- Assessment: Professionals evaluate the degree of damage and determine the needed board-up requirements.
- Material Selection: Quality boards (often plywood) are picked, guaranteeing they are effectively cut to fit openings safely.
- Preparation of the Site: This involves removing any hazardous debris or blockages around the location that needs boarding up.
- Boarding Up: Boards are safely attached over windows, doors, and other vulnerable locations utilizing proper tools and materials to ensure stability.
- Post-Board-Up Evaluation: After the boarding procedure, a last evaluation is performed to ensure all prospective entry points are protected.
Types of Materials Used
When carrying out a board-up, numerous products can be utilized, consisting of:
| Material | Description |
|---|---|
| Plywood | Frequently utilized for its strength and accessibility. |
| OSB (Oriented Strand Board) | An affordable option to plywood, though less durable. |
| Metal Boards | Used for boosted security and longevity, perfect for high-risk areas. |

Frequently Asked Questions About Emergency Board Up Services
Q1: How rapidly does an emergency board-up service respond?
A1: Most emergency board-up service companies offer 24/7 schedule and aim to react within a few hours of a call to make sure immediate protection.
Q2: Is boarding up required after a property is damaged?
A2: Yes, boarding up is crucial in avoiding further damage from components such as weather or theft, making sure the property is secure while decisions about repairs are made.
Q3: Will my insurance coverage cover emergency board-up services?
A3: Many home insurance plan cover emergency board-up costs. It is suggested to contact your insurance coverage service provider regarding protection specifics.
Q4: Can I do the board-up myself?
A4: While boarding up can be a DIY job, employing specialists is suggested to ensure safety, usage appropriate products, and satisfy insurance requirements.
Q5: How long does a board-up last?
A5: A board-up is planned to be a temporary solution. While it can last a number of months if properly protected, repair ought to start not long after the board-up to return the property to a habitable state.
